I am no longer with Lynx Entertainment – KiDi

Ghanaian highlife and Afrobeats artist KiDi has announced his departure from Lynx Entertainment, marking the end of a long-term association with the label that played a pivotal role in his rise to mainstream fame.

During a TikTok Live session with content creator Code Micky, the singer responded to enquiries regarding his current affiliation.

When questioned about his status with Lynx, he stated, “No, I am no longer with Lynx”.

KiDi disclosed that he is now pursuing a career as an independent artist, indicating a new chapter in his professional journey.

He mentioned that his decision to leave began to materialise around the time of the release of ‘Gymnastic’, his collaboration with Olivetheboy and Kojo Blak.

The award-winning artist joined Lynx Entertainment in 2016 after winning the 2015 MTN Hitmaker competition.

Under the label, he gained recognition with a series of hit songs, including Say You Love Me, Enjoyment, and the worldwide hit Touch It.

His albums Sugar and The Golden Boy further solidified his position as one of Ghana’s top contemporary artists, earning him numerous awards and international acclaim.

Since embarking on his solo career, KiDi has remained highly visible in the music scene. His latest single, Signature featuring Lasmid, is currently receiving considerable airplay across radio and streaming services.

Known for his smooth vocals, lyrical depth, and crossover appeal, KiDi has cultivated a robust fan base beyond Ghana, collaborating with international artists and contributing to the global popularity of Afrobeats.
